Activities - how the charity spends its money
The key objectives of The Autism Trust are to: Provide skills to enable 'Real World Living' as an outcome for all those with autism supported by the Autism Trust. Support people with autism to live fulfilling and rewarding lives and to cope with life's challenges through managing their wellbeing, developing social skills and ultimately by providing specialist care based housing solutions.
